So I have been banging my head against this test for a few weeks now. There are just so many variables, what IME is on the windows box, what locale is set, and such. This all changes the behavior in a way that it is a headache to write a test that will demonstrate the behavior this fixes and also work on all the boxes (windows and wine) out there. I can write a test that will already pass for almost everyone except for those people in a multibyte locale that demonstrates the issue (such as Japanese). Would that be an acceptable test? Then the patch will correct the issue for those locales as it should. -aric Paul Vriens wrote:
